The Fortezza
da Basso, an imponent fortress, built thanks to the
Sangallo family around 1534, was one of the first italian
“citadels”.
Its turbolent and fascinating history has remained during
the centuries well represented by its powerful bastions, its
secret passages and parapet walks. |

Today, the Fortezza da Basso has completely
changed in its functions: it houses the main Florence Exhibition
Centre, the Palazzo dei Congressi and Palazzo
Affari, helding at its interior, all of the most important
international fairs, shows and events.
In this area, we must mention the richest italian Library:
the Biblioteca Nazionale. The collection includes about 4
millions of volumes and above all, the well-known Galileian
Collection.
